description Charles University Faculty of Pharmacy in Hradec Králové Department of Analytical Chemistry Candidate: Michaela Majorová Supervisor: Doc. RNDr. Dalibor Šatínský, Ph.D. Title of the diploma thesis: HPLC in nutraceuticals analysis of chlorogenic acids A new UHPLC method was developed and validated for determination of chlorogenic acids and their di-substituted derivates in nutraceuticals and the developed method was used for determination of chlorogenic acids in nutraceuticals Kilostop (Astina Pharm, a.s.), Zelená káva Extra (Medicura natural), Maxivitalis Zelená káva (Simply You Pharmaceuticals), Vieste Zelená káva Premium (Volt Retail), Zelená káva bylinný extrakt (Topvet), Zelená káva (VITO LIFE) a Kyselina chlorogenová (VITO LIFE). The analysis was performed on the Ascentis Express® RP-Amide (100 x 2.1 mm; 2.7 µm) column using gradient elution program with mobile phase consisted of mixture of acetonitrile and 5% aqueous solution of formic acid at flow rate of 0.9 ml/min, the PDA detector wavelenght was set at 325 nm and the column temperature was 30řC. Keywords: UHPLC, chlorogenic acid, green coffee extract, RP-Amide column, nutraceuticals
